<p>Global organizations face challenges in their operations as trade regulations and customs requirements can vary dramatically across regions. Keeping these laws straight it of utmost importance, especially for a company like Becton Dickinson who researches, manufactures, and distributes highly-regulated medical products.</p>
<p>BD embarked on a <a title="Trade Compliance" href="http://www.managementdynamics.com/html/solutions_tradecompliance.shtml?source=Trade-Compliance.org" target="_blank">trade compliance</a> initiative to ensure trade compliance among their business units as well as on-boarding companies which they acquire.</p>
<blockquote><p>The first step was to conduct an audit of existing processes, followed by benchmarking against other companies. BD then formed a <a title="GTM" href="http://www.managementdynamics.com/home.shtml?source=Trade-compliance.org" target="_blank">GTM</a> team that prepared a value-stream map for each region and developed new trade compliance processes. After selecting a software package, the team implemented formal <a title="Trade Compliance" href="http://www.managementdynamics.com/html/solutions_tradecompliance.shtml?source=Trade-Compliance.org" target="_blank">trade-compliance</a> training and a reporting structure for each region. The software itself is being rolled out in phases, starting with <a title="Restricted Party Screening" href="http://www.managementdynamics.com/html/rl_wp_rps.html?source=Trade-compliance.org" target="_blank">restricted-party screening</a>.</p></blockquote>

<p><span>Also interesting is the similar themes across global trade compliance enforcement. Seems like everyone trying to export technology to the frequently sanctioned countries (Iran, North Korea, etc) gets busted. Take this person, for example:</span></p>
<blockquote>
<div>&#8220;According to various newspaper report, the president of small trade house in Tokyo, Toko Boeki, and the president of two other companies who cooperated with Toko Boeki were arrested in violation of Foreign Exchange and Foreign Trade Law (&#8220;FEFTL&#8221;) by attempting the export of magnetic measuring devices supposedly to North Korea via Myanmar and Malaysia.</div>
<div>A magnetic measuring device is considered as dual-use item which can be used for development and manufacturing of missile. Any of news report don&#8217;t indicate the ECCN for this device, and reported as violation of Catch-all control. In Japanese classification, it is reported as Category 16 in Export Trade Control Order Appendix I, which covers almost all general industrial goods except food and wooden products. &#8220;</div>
